Cecilia Iglesias spoke in support of a police oversight committee with subpoena <br />power and various other topics. <br />Katie spoke in support of Item 85A. <br />Rosa spoke in opposition to item 85A. <br />Ana Ursua spoke in support of an oversight committee with subpoena and <br />oversight powers and various other topics. <br />Katie Mondragon spoke in support of an oversight committee and various other <br />topics. <br />Council discussion and direction to staff continued. <br />Councilmember Sarmiento, noted the lack of trust in the community that needs to <br />be addressed to create a balance and directed staff to present to council with <br />options of the various committees in other cities. <br />Councilmember Solorio, asked staff, colleagues, and the community to consider <br />new ideas and approaches, results to improve community safety overall and create <br />a culture of non -violence and kindness. Directed staff to consider the 10 largest <br />cities, the type of powers each has, number of members, appointers, cost to <br />administer program, and where in the organization it sits. <br />Councilmember Mendoza, expressed support in exploring an oversight <br />commission and inquired about existing disciplinary actions, policy and laws at the <br />state and federal level, and reform propositions from the governor and presidential <br />administration. Directed staff to include a clear understanding of civilian <br />qualifications, costs to employ or to compensate board members, and indicate pro <br />and cons of giving the powers of a subpoena. <br />Mayor Pro Tern Villegas in support of exploring an oversight committee. <br />Mayor Pulido expressed support to find areas of improvements to be applied to <br />many areas. <br />85B.
